We shot a great interview with James Moody of the Mohawk today. We set up before they opened for the night, so the lights were pretty bright and the place was empty. There's always something eerie about being at a music venue before or after hours when the lights are on. Like it's just another room or something -- the magic of the sounds and atmosphere are somehow crushed and melted away by the brightness.

The interview was really interesting. Nathan and Moody talked a lot about the Live Music Task Force, and the march to City Hall tomorrow to hand over the new list of recommendations. There was also a lot of talk about the Mohawk and other Austin venues, and some interesting stuff about White Denim.
